Jeezy’s verses remain rooted in the realities of the streets, juxtaposing personal struggle with political hope. He raps about "momma ain't at home, and daddy's still in jail" and trying to "make a plate," reflecting the cycle of poverty and incarceration. This isn't a sanitized political endorsement; it's a raw, street-level acknowledgment that the struggles of the working class and the poor might finally be seen by the highest office in the land.
